Antwerp-Bruges and Rotterdam Bunker system mandatory from 2026

Antwerp-Bruges and Rotterdam Bunker system mandatory from 2026

(Posted on 18/10/23)

From 1 January 2026, the use of a bunker measurement system for bunker vessels in the ports of Antwerp-Bruges and Rotterdam will be mandatory. Antwerp-Bruges’ Damen contract to include Europe’s first, all-electric tug

Antwerp-Bruges’ Damen contract to include Europe’s first, all-electric tug

(Posted on 11/10/23)

The Port of Antwerp-Bruges has placed an order with Damen Shipyards for five diesel-powered RSD Tugs 2513 fitted with the Damen Marine NOx Reduction System, and one electric RSD-E Tug 2513. German steel company thyssenkrupp invests in Rotterdam

German steel company thyssenkrupp invests in Rotterdam

(Posted on 06/10/23)

Thyssenkrupp Steel is investing in modernizing terminal operations at Ertsoverslagbedrijf Europoort C.V. (EECV) at the Port of Rotterdam. Rotterdam study to increase energy and resource efficiency

Rotterdam study to increase energy and resource efficiency

(Posted on 26/09/23)

The Port of Rotterdam Authority and Yokogawa Electric Corporation have initiated a feasibility study into increasing cross-industry integration for the efficient use of energy and utilities in the Rotterdam industrial cluster to contribute to ambitious regional decarbonization goals.
